Why Live in Plainview

Plainview, located in Long Island, is a vibrant suburban neighborhood known for its accessibility and community spirit. The area is conveniently situated near major highways such as the Northern State Parkway, Long Island Expressway, and Seaford-Oyster Bay Expressway, making travel across Long Island straightforward. Commuters can reach Bethpage Station in under 3 miles, with a 50-minute train ride to Pennsylvania Station in New York City. The neighborhood features a variety of home styles, including hi-ranch, split-level, and colonial homes, many with finished basements. Plainview is part of the highly rated Plainview-Old Bethpage Central School District, with Stratford Road Elementary School, Plainview-Old Bethpage Middle School, and Plainview-Old Bethpage John F. Kennedy High School all receiving high marks. Residents enjoy numerous things to do, such as visiting Plainview-Old Bethpage Community Park, which offers a playground, athletic fields, and a pool. Manetto Hills Park provides wooded trails for hiking and biking, while the Bethpage Bike Trail connects to Bethpage State Park and Massapequa Preserve. Indoor activities include climbing at Island Rock. The neighborhood boasts a variety of dining options, including La Piazza Pizzeria & Italian Kitchen, Miko Sushi & Hibachi, and The French Workshop. Shopping is plentiful with retailers like T.J. Maxx, Banana Republic, and Sephora, and groceries available at ShopRite, Trader Joe’s, Lidl, and John’s Farms. Plainview is safer than the national average, contributing to its appeal. Community events such as the Memorial Day parade and the Spring Fest street fair foster a strong sense of community. The presence of Plainview Hospital adds to the neighborhood's convenience.
